T.J. Haney out of Gaffney, South Carolina stands at 6'6" and weighs 315 pounds. The offensive tackle prospect currently holds several offers including Wake Forest, Vanderbilt, Marshall, Old Dominion, and Yale. According to 247 Sports, Haney is the 18th best prospect in the state of South Carolina. He will announce his decision on April 4th.
Haney will visit Wake Forest this weekend on both Saturday and Sunday. This will be his second trip to the campus. The 3-star prospect was kind enough to take the time to chat with Blogger So Dear about Wake Forest and the recruiting process.
T.J. told us that his first visit to Wake Forest was "great" and that the coaching staff "treated him like family." Haney has an excellent relationship with Wake Forest offensive line coach Nick Tabacca.
"Coach Tabacca is great and a one in a million guy. We talk basically every day. He sends me mail almost every day and we talk on Twitter a lot." Haney also has a relationship with head coach Dave Clawson.
"We talk on Facebook some. I've sat down with him and my family and was treated very well."
